Watchdog investigating after man dies shortly after leaving police custody

Sep 18 2019, 4:53 pm

The Independent Investigations Office of BC (IIO BC) has been activated after a crash that killed a pedestrian on Saturday.

On September 14 at approximately 10:34 pm, members of the Surrey RCMP responded to a collision at the intersection of 152 Street and 56 Avenue.

According to a police report, a pedestrian was struck by an oncoming vehicle. Emergency services attended the scene but pronounced the male victim deceased.

The day after the crash, RCMP also determined that the man who was struck had been released from police custody shortly before the collision.

IIO BC has since been activated and is investigating to determine what role, if any, police’s actions or inactions played into the death of the pedestrian.
